Frost & Sullivan and PT Dirgantara Indonesia announced a strategic collaboration to advance Indonesia's dual-use aerospace ecosystem, aimed at strengthening capabilities across the country's aerospace value chain. The initiative, disclosed in a PR Newswire release dated Sep 8, 2026, outlines a platform for local and global collaboration, investment and industrial growth; no public stock ticker or financial terms were provided in the release.
